Pacience Lwazi Mokoena, the founder of Lwaa’s Bouquet, officially opened her handmade bouquet brand on 20 September 2025 after months of struggling to secure employment or a learnership.
Instead of surrendering to disappointment, Mokoena chose to carve her own path. Her business specialises in hand-crafted floral arrangements made entirely from ribbon, with every rose and bouquet designed from scratch. What began as an idea to keep her creativity alive has blossomed into a service cherished by her community.

“Starting this business has allowed me to be my own boss, be creative with floral arrangements and contribute to my community by providing a personalised service,” Mokoena said.
The response from Mkhuhlu residents has been overwhelmingly supportive. Locals praise not only the unique artistry of her ribbon roses but also the personal touch she brings to each creation. From birthdays to weddings, her bouquets are becoming a signature choice for special occasions.
Mokoena explained that her secret lies in the detail and care she puts into every piece. “We hand craft roses from scratch using ribbons, and every piece is made with love,” she said.
Though still in its early stages, Lwaa’s Bouquet is already planting seeds of bigger dreams. Mokoena envisions opening multiple branches in the future, creating opportunities for herself and others, while inspiring young people facing similar challenges to embrace entrepreneurship.
Her journey is a powerful reminder that resilience, creativity and community support can turn struggle into success. With each ribbon rose, she is not only building a business but also weaving hope for the next generation of entrepreneurs in Bushbuckridge.
